The Swift Current Broncos could only manage a single point against the Wheat Kings, in a 3-2 shootout loss last night in Brandon.

Brad Hoban had both Broncos goals, including the game-tying marker with just more than a minute left in regulation. Hoban and Graham Black were stopped by Wheat Kings goalie Corbin Boes in the shootout, while Mark Stone and Eric Roy scored for the Wheaties to pick up the extra point.

Broncos goalie Jon Groenhyede made 38 saves in the loss, while Boes made 35 stops as the Wheat Kings outshot the Broncos 41-37.

The shootout loss leaves the Broncos 16 points behind Brandon for 8th in the Eastern Conference with nine games left. They head to Moose Jaw tonight to take on the Warriors, and you can hear the game on the Eagle 94.1 starting at 6:30pm.
